Search code examples
sql-serverssmsredgatesource-control-bindingsreadyroll

SSMS: Database could not be detected as it is linked. Make sure that the user has linked a database to source control


My colleague has tried RedGate's product "Ready Roll" on our database which is also linked to Sql Source Control (also RedGate). After he uninstalled Ready Roll, none of us (him nor the rest of our team) can alter any stored procedures or make changes to the database any more.

Management Studio just shows a blank error pane with this text:

Database could not be detected as it is linked. Make sure that the user has linked a database to source control

Some of us have tried unlinking and relinking the database to Sql Source Control, but without success.

Any ideas on how to restore our ability to develop on the database again?


Solution

  • Do you also make use of ApexSQL Source Control and using the shared development model? Unlink the ApexSQL DB.